IN LOVING MEMORY OF
Rebecca "Becky"
Anita Betz
April 3, 1950 – July 15, 2024
Rebecca Anita Betz, 74, passed away unexpectedly on Monday, July 15, 2024. Born and raised in New York, she was the daughter of Joseph H. and Patricia Betz. Becky was a graduate of Hood College where she received a BA in Psychology in 1972. She went on to attend William and Mary College receiving an MBA in Business Administration in 1977.
At the height of her business career, Becky worked as a comptroller for Busch Properties in Williamsburg, VA. During this period, she began volunteering as a reading tutor for the Literacy Council. Soon after, she began volunteering for VISTA (Volunteers in Service for America) working with the Literacy Council. Becky also worked for two years as the coordinator of Parents As Teachers and the Hampton City Literacy Program at the public library. In 1993 she became the Director of the Peninsula Literacy Council which in 1995 changed its name to Peninsula READS. She later worked as a Parent Involvement Facilitator for Hampton City Schools.
Becky enjoyed gardening and truly had a green thumb. She loved the water, boating, and going to the beach, especially at Emerald Isle, North Carolina. She also loved reading, cooking, and hosting family get-togethers.
Preceded in death by her parents; her brother, Joseph W. Betz; her aunt, Jackie Dunn of Hampton; and her brother-in-law, John Hargett; she is survived by her husband, Michael Crawford; sister, Elizabeth "Betsy" Betz; daughter, Wendy Storck (Kenneth); grandchildren, Skyler Crawford (Beth), Meagan Storck and Marina Storck; great-granddaughter, Maicey Crawford; sister-in-law, Judy Betz; sisters-in-law, Carole Hargett and Judy Strickland (John); nephews, William Betz, Jay Strickland (Kristi) and Jeff Strickland (Stephanie); niece, Nicole Silva (Joseph); cousin, Carol Thornton; numerous great-nephews; one great-niece; many friends and dear neighbors; and her beloved dog, Pedro.
A private memorial service will be held.
